βœ… Day 49 – #gfg160.🎯 Problem: Count Subarrays with Sum K.πŸ’‘ Approach: Used a prefix sum and HashMap approach to store cumulative sums. For each element, checked how many times currSum - k appeared before to count valid subarrays. #geekstreak2025 #DSAEveryday #JavaSolutions

βœ… Day 50 – #gfg160.🎯 Problem: Count Subarrays with Given XOR.πŸ’‘ Approach: Used prefix XOR and HashMap. For each element, calculated currentXor and checked if currentXor ^ k exists in the map. If yes, those subarrays have XOR = k. #geekstreak2025 #DSAEveryday #JavaSolutions
